Position Summary: Lead clinical strategy and help shape products that support better care for providers and patients. The Associate Chief Medical Officer partners with the Chief Medical Officer and cross-functional teams across product, clinical, commercial, marketing, and customer-facing areas to translate clinical insight into practical decisions. This role is based remotely or hybrid, depending on business needs, with travel expected as part of the role. This role reports to the Chief Medical Officer. About the Team: The clinical leadership team works to ensure athenahealth’s products, services, and customer experience reflect sound clinical judgment and real-world workflow needs. The team partners closely with product, engineering, customer success, sales, legal, UX, and specialty business leaders to support product development, customer engagement, and clinical positioning. They use clinical expertise, customer feedback, and market insight to inform roadmap decisions and strategic priorities. The team also supports internal education, advisory forums, and external conversations with customers and industry stakeholders. Essential Job Responsibilities: Facilitate clinical workflow discussions and education across teams to ensure product decisions reflect real-world practice needs. Translate customer and market needs into clear recommendations for product and engineering teams to support prioritization and roadmap planning. Lead clinical informatics efforts and provide clinical guidance on strategic initiatives, data analysis, and product direction. Serve as a senior clinical partner to Clinical Content, Clinical Terminology, Clinical Informatics, Patient Safety, and Specialty Business Segment teams. Build and support the development of clinical leaders across the organization. Provide clinical input into competitive positioning and identify factors that may influence customer retention and growth. Partner with Customer Success, Product Optimization, and other teams to support high-priority customer issues and resolution efforts. Represent athenahealth in select external forums, industry events, and customer-facing engagements as a clinical leader. Apply AI tools and AI-enabled workflows to support faster review of clinical information, stronger synthesis of customer and product input, and more efficient preparation for meetings, while using judgment to validate outputs before they inform decisions. Travel required 25–40% annually. Additional Job Responsibilities: Co-lead the Clinical Advisory Board and engage key clinical stakeholders across the customer base. Co-lead the Council of Medical Executives and support relationship-building with customer clinical leaders. Participate in select sales demonstrations and prospect conversations to provide clinical perspective. Contribute to thought leadership through webinars, blogs, bylines, podcasts, email campaigns, and other forums. Stay current on healthcare policy, EHR regulation, value-based care, and clinical informatics trends. Support internal and external communications requiring clinical subject matter expertise. Partner with legal, public relations, user experience, and other business units on clinical matters. Expected Education & Experience: Medical degree (MD or DO) and board certification required. Preferred clinical background in Internal Medicine, Family Medicine, Pediatrics, or OB/Gyn. Minimum 10 years of clinical experience as a practicing physician, with progression into healthcare leadership roles. Clinical informatics experience required; board certification in Clinical Informatics preferred. Patient safety experience required; CPPS certification preferred. Deep experience with EHR use, configuration, and optimization in clinical practice required; athenahealth platform experience strongly preferred. Experience working across multiple specialties preferred. Experience in customer-facing, commercial, or advisory board settings preferred. Demonstrated ability to work across a matrixed organization and influence through credibility, collaboration, and sound reasoning. Active, unrestricted medical license preferred; ability to provide clinical patient care on the athenahealth platform up to 1 day per week strongly preferred. Notice to Job Seekers/Job Candidates: Recruitment Fraud Alert Please be aware of questionable job offers that are not affiliated with athenahealth. athenahealth has been made aware of unauthorized career opportunities offered by individuals posing as representatives of larger U.S. companies, including athenahealth. The fictitious jobs are advertised on employment-search websites, such as Indeed.com and Craigslist.com, and prospective employees are required to share their personal and financial information (e.g. credit card, bank information), provide copies of their government-issued identification, and/or send money for application fees, processing charges or work permits. The victims who are told they are "hired" are often instructed to deposit a check (which is later returned as fraudulent) into their own account and to forward overpayment to individuals - usually via wire transfer. Important information for job seekers: athenahealth has a formal application process and we do not request you to interview on a Google Hangout or via text messaging. athenahealth will never request money for the opportunity to apply or work for athenahealth. athenathealth does not require completion of tax forms, bank account or credit card information as part of the recruiting process.
